Output c9322f330c5ea2c18f0e56bc31f60d5017fa4a16de71cb2e78c590a55c722b47:2

value
18314308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d62ca23044766c8b1c06799db16d883007fa13e OP_EQUAL
address
37HbVGSCy7zHzX6ywbmeDJbyaQqkm7ZpRB
transaction
c9322f330c5ea2c18f0e56bc31f60d5017fa4a16de71cb2e78c590a55c722b47
spent
true